    • Pomona College(CA): Top-tier liberal arts college; extremely strong humanities culture. Small department but high faculty attention. Known for intellectual rigor and close mentorship. Cross-registration with the other Claremont Colleges expands course offerings

    • Georgetown(DC): Very strong for political history, diplomatic history, international relations. Access to Walsh School of Foreign Service courses. Faculty often connected to government, think tanks, and policy institutions. Best for students interested in modern political history, global affairs, or public service.

    • College of William & Mary(VA): One of the strongest programs for colonial America, early U.S. history, and Atlantic world. Deep archival resources (Swem Library, Colonial Williamsburg partnerships), Strong undergraduate research culture, historically oriented campus culture

    • Boston College(MA): Strong in European history, intellectual history, religious history; Jesuit academic tradition emphasizes writing, philosophy, and historical inquiry; good faculty access and strong humanities reputation

    • Indiana University - Bloomington(IN): Large, well-funded department with breadth across global regions. Strengths in East Asian, African, Jewish, and Latin American history. Major research university resources (archives, language programs, area studies centers)
